1. What is the Text Comparison Feature and How Does it Work?
Text comparison features, also known as diff tools, are designed to identify and highlight differences between two or more text documents. These features are essential in various fields, from software development to academic research, where tracking changes and ensuring document integrity are crucial. The basic mechanism involves algorithms that analyze the text, identify insertions, deletions, and modifications, and then present these changes in a clear, visual format.
The functionality of a text comparison feature depends on several algorithms, including:
- Longest Common Subsequence (LCS): This algorithm identifies the longest sequence of characters or words that are common to both texts, thus highlighting the differences around these common elements.
- Edit Distance (Levenshtein Distance): Measures the minimum number of edits (insertions, deletions, or substitutions) required to change one text into the other.
- Diff Algorithm: A specific algorithm used to generate the diff output, showing the lines that have been added, removed, or modified.
These algorithms work together to provide a comprehensive comparison, making it easier for users to understand the changes between different versions of a document. 3. What are the Limitations of Traditional Comparison Tools?
Traditional comparison tools like WinMerge and Meld often fall short when it comes to detecting moved text. These tools typically rely on line-by-line or word-by-word comparisons, which are effective for identifying simple insertions, deletions, and modifications. However, they struggle when text blocks are moved from one location to another without significant changes to the content itself.
The limitations of traditional tools stem from their algorithmic approach. These tools often lack the sophisticated algorithms needed to recognize patterns and relationships between different sections of text. As a result, they may flag moved text as a series of deletions and insertions, rather than recognizing it as a single, cohesive change.
Several factors contribute to these limitations:
- Algorithmic Complexity: Traditional tools often use simpler algorithms that are not designed to handle complex text rearrangements.
- Lack of Contextual Analysis: These tools typically do not consider the context of the text, making it difficult to identify moved text that has been paraphrased or slightly modified.
- Performance Bottlenecks: Some tools may struggle with larger documents, leading to slower processing times and inaccurate results.
These limitations highlight the need for more advanced comparison tools that can effectively detect moved text and provide a more comprehensive analysis of document changes.
4. How Do Advanced Online Tools Detect Moved Text?
Advanced online comparison tools utilize sophisticated algorithms and techniques to detect moved text effectively. These tools often employ a combination of pattern recognition, semantic analysis, and machine learning to identify and highlight text blocks that have been relocated within a document or between documents.
One of the key techniques used by these tools is block-level comparison. Instead of comparing text line by line or word by word, these tools break the text into larger blocks and compare these blocks to identify similarities and differences. This approach allows them to recognize when a block of text has been moved from one location to another, even if the surrounding text has been modified.
Another technique is semantic analysis, which involves analyzing the meaning and context of the text to identify relationships between different sections. This can help the tool recognize when text has been paraphrased or reworded, even if the specific words used are different.

5. What is Vroniplag and How Does it Work?
Vroniplag is an online text comparison tool renowned for its ability to detect moved text with high accuracy. It employs a sophisticated algorithm that analyzes the structure and content of the text to identify similarities and differences between documents. One of the key features of Vroniplag is its multi-color highlighting, which visually represents identical text blocks, including those that have been moved.
The functionality of Vroniplag can be broken down into several key steps:
- Text Input: The user uploads or pastes two or more text documents into the Vroniplag interface.
- Text Analysis: Vroniplag analyzes the text, breaking it down into smaller blocks and identifying common sequences of words or phrases.
- Similarity Detection: The tool identifies similar text blocks across the documents, even if they have been moved to different locations.
- Highlighting: Vroniplag highlights the identical text blocks using different colors, making it easy to visually identify moved text.
- Output: The user can view the results in the Vroniplag interface or copy them into a Word document, preserving the color highlighting.
Vroniplag is particularly useful for identifying plagiarism and tracking changes in documents where text has been rearranged or reworded. Its ability to highlight moved text with different colors makes it easy to quickly identify and understand the changes between different versions of a document. However, it is important to note that Vroniplag may not work properly with all browsers. According to user feedback, the copy-paste functionality with color highlighting works best with Internet Explorer.

7. What is Copyleaks and How Does it Work?
Copyleaks is a plagiarism detection tool that also offers text comparison features. It is designed to identify similarities between text documents, even when there are small differences such as OCR errors or paraphrasing. Copyleaks employs a variety of techniques, including semantic analysis and pattern recognition, to detect similarities and highlight them for the user.
The key features of Copyleaks include:
- Similarity Detection: Copyleaks can identify similarities between text documents, even when there are small differences or paraphrasing.
- Text Highlighting: The tool highlights the similar passages in each text, making it easy to visually identify the matches.
- Side-by-Side Comparison: Copyleaks displays the two versions of the text side by side, with the similarities highlighted in each version.
- Clickable Text Passages: Users can click on text passages to highlight the corresponding passage in the other text.
Copyleaks works by analyzing the text and identifying common sequences of words or phrases. It then compares these sequences to identify similarities between the documents. The tool also uses semantic analysis to understand the meaning and context of the text, allowing it to detect similarities even when the specific words used are different.
However, Copyleaks has some limitations compared to other text comparison tools:
- Speed: Copyleaks can be slow compared to other tools, especially when processing larger documents.
- Multi-Color Coding: It lacks multi-color coding for quick overview, making it harder to identify moved text at a glance.
- Page Breaks: Copyleaks breaks longer texts into multiple pages, requiring users to click through to view the entire comparison.
- Editing Limitations: Users cannot quickly edit the texts and redo the comparison with the edited versions.
Despite these limitations, Copyleaks can be a useful tool for identifying similarities and detecting plagiarism, especially when dealing with documents that contain small differences or paraphrasing.
8. How Can Fuzzy Logic and AI Enhance Text Comparison?
Fuzzy logic and artificial intelligence (AI) have the potential to significantly enhance text comparison by providing more nuanced and accurate results. Traditional comparison tools often rely on exact matching, which can be limiting when dealing with paraphrasing, synonyms, and other variations in text. Fuzzy logic and AI can overcome these limitations by considering the semantic meaning and context of the text.
Fuzzy logic allows for degrees of truth rather than strict true or false values. This can be useful in text comparison for identifying similarities that are not exact matches. For example, a fuzzy logic-based tool might recognize that “big” and “large” are similar words, even though they are not identical.
AI, particularly machine learning, can be used to train models that can identify patterns and relationships in text. These models can be trained to recognize different types of changes, such as insertions, deletions, modifications, and moved text. They can also be trained to identify plagiarism and other forms of academic or professional misconduct.
One potential application of AI in text comparison is the use of heat maps to visually represent the degree of similarity between different sections of text. A heat map could use different colors to indicate the level of similarity, with darker colors indicating higher similarity and lighter colors indicating lower similarity. This would allow users to quickly identify the sections of text that are most similar and those that are most different.
While fuzzy logic and AI have the potential to enhance text comparison, it is important to note that these technologies are still under development. There are challenges to overcome, such as the need for large amounts of training data and the potential for bias in the models. However, as these technologies continue to evolve, they are likely to play an increasingly important role in text comparison and plagiarism detection.
